The Customer Research team focuses on collecting customer feedback about interactions customers have with the company, customer experiences with a comprehensive portfolio of commercial and residential programs and services, overall brand perceptions of Consumers Energy, and conducting segmentation and message development research. The team collaborates with internal and external stakeholders including Marketing, Utility Operations, Corporate Communications, Renewable Energy, and Energy Waste Reduction to ensure Consumers Energy provides an exceptional customer experience.


JOB DESCRIPTION/RESPONSIBILITIES

The Mgr. Customer Research & Insights will work within a team setting to develop a consolidated voice of the customer and a message testing process to deliver insights applicable to various areas of the company. We’ll need you to be passionate about improving customer experiences and proficient in collecting, analyzing, interpreting, and presenting information in a manner that provides actionable recommendations.

Primary duties and responsibilities:

  • Represent the voice of the customer to improve program design, customer experiences, and communication strategies.
  • Development and implementation of a message testing process to assess branding, promotional, and operational communications.
  • Management of the Brand Health and Advertising Tracking survey. This is a monthly survey performed to assess perceptions of Consumers Energy’s brand equity and performance of various advertising campaigns.
  • Oversee management of residential and business customer panels.
  • Oversee analysis of J.D. Power and/or other syndicated data sources to provide insights that support marketing activities and customer experience improvement initiatives.
